The aim of this guide is to encourage parents to restrain their children in cars. Section one describes the hazards of travelling unrestrained, and illustrates how a child can be protected by the use of a suitable restraint system. The legal requirements for both the use and the type of restraint in cars, taxis and minibuses are also presented briefly. Section two gives information on the restraints now available in the United Kingdom, and describes where they can be obtained. The general fitting requirements are also explained. For convenience, restraints are classified according to a child's age and weight. Sources of further information and advice are listed in an appendix.
